Difference between Constellation and Galaxy

What is the difference between Constellation and Galaxy?

Constellation vs. Galaxy

Constellation as a noun is an arbitrary formation of stars perceived as a figure or pattern. while Galaxy as a noun is a collection of billions of stars, galactic dust, black holes, etc. of which there are billions in the known universe. they usually form spiral or elliptical shapes likely due to a central gravity well (i.e. supermassive black hole), but some form irregular shapes (especially if they are broken away from another galaxy).

Constellation

Part of speech: noun

Definition: An arbitrary formation of stars perceived as a figure or pattern. An image associated with a group of stars. Any of the 88 officially recognized regions of the sky, including all stars and celestial bodies in the region. The configuration of planets at a given time (notably of birth), as used for determining a horoscope. A wide, seemingly unlimited assortment.

Galaxy

Part of speech: noun

Definition: a collection of billions of stars, galactic dust, black holes, etc. of which there are billions in the known universe.
